Fake James Bond? So fake he dominated the franchise with 7 appearances. Look, I get it, nearly everyone worships Connery as the best Bond (and he was excellent in the role), but give Sir Roger his due. His films were a product of their time (as are all movies) and took on a more humorous tone. I don’t have a problem with that.
As someone who grew up watching his movies as they came out, he was my generations Bond, and I enjoyed his portrayal, even his one liners. Plus, the stunts of his era were often quite spectacular, and done entirely in reality, without the crutch of CGI, as became routine from the Brosnan era onward.
Besides, who can deny the best closing line ever in a Bond film is at the end of Moonraker, where Q states (with a straight, face no less) “I believe he’s attempting re-entry, sir”. I still get a solid laugh out of that one every time I see it.
